Default Kinski

Anybody like Kinski?

I like Kinski.

They're a mostly instrumental heavy psych band from Seattle. I go to see them whenever I can. Strangely, they opened for Tool last year. They hang out with members of the Sun City Girls. Their last three records (Airs Above Your Station, Alpine Static, Down Below It's Chaos) have all been brilliant, and they also have a split ep with Acid Mothers Temple that rocks.
